An interesting note. At work we run alot of Geforce cards and have been having problems with them when using any driver after 2880. Recently learned from nVidia people that all Geforce cards do not lock well to vertical retrace when used in a vertical sync locked GL mode, which matchs our observations. This seems to be a low priority because they expect that most people that own Geforce cards use them for gameing and therefore run them in open loop mode anyway and people who are aware of the problem will just use the 2880 driver. The newer FX and Quadro cards do not suffer the same problem. You will not see any significant improvement with drivers newer than when the GPUs on your card were first issued. Most of the updates are for enabling capabilities on newer cards.
